Posted By: chuckz
Date Posted: 20 Mar 2011 at 9:09pm
The trailer was for Lawn & Garden consumers and there was another for the 6 wheeler (Terra Tiger). The TT trailer was unique in that the tongue pivoted at the axle, letting the trailer swing Left or right so the tiger could drive off.
